Injective choice functions for countable families
AbstractThis paper proves a necessary and sufficient condition for an arbitrary countable family of sets to have an injective choice function. Some applications are indicated.

Influence of Epidural Steroid Injection on Adrenal Function
Spinal diseases are self-limited or non-progressive in many cases. Epidural steroid injection (ESI) is a common nonsurgical treatment option for spinal pain. Despite concerns about complications of repeated steroid injection, few studies reported on the adrenal function of spine disease patients undergoing surgery after ESI.

Some methods for constructing some classes of graceful uniform trees
A tree T(V, E) is graceful if there exists an injective function f from the vertex set V(T) into the set {0, 1, 2, ..., ∣V∣ − 1} which induces a bijective function fʹ from the edge set E(T) onto the set {1, 2, ..., ∣E∣}, with fʹ(uv) = ∣f(u) − f(v)∣ for ...
